Micarea lignaria

Endangered

About

Micarea lignaria es un liquen crustoso pequeno con talo granular y apotecios gris-verdosos minusculos, adaptado a sustratos de madera y corteza. Crece sobre corteza acida desnuda, madera y a veces turba en ambientes de bosque templado y boreal. Este liquen fotosintetico obtiene energia a traves de su socio algal y contribuye a la colonizacion de superficies de madera.

Habitat & Distribution

Native to Europe and North America, inhabiting ecosystems characteristic of the region.

Distributed across Denmark, Norway, Portugal, Sweden, and United States. Currently classified as Endangered on the IUCN Red List, this species faces significant conservation challenges across its range.
